    Why not just prompt Claude for sales prep?

    You can. Plenty of reps do. And if your bar is "generate a decent brief from a LinkedIn URL and a company website," Claude will clear it every time.

    The problem shows up when you need more than decent.

    Claude is a general reasoning engine. It doesn't know that this particular VP of Finance processes risk analytically and shuts down when you lead with ROI… it knows what VPs of Finance tend to care about, in aggregate, based on everything it was trained on. That's a meaningful distinction. One gives you a smart guess. The other gives you a calibrated read on the specific human in the room.

    And that's before you get to the maintenance problem.

    If you're building sales prep workflows in Claude Cowork, you already know what it costs. You're writing skills that encode your ICP. You're pasting in your sales methodology. You're keeping a competitive brief current by hand. You're re-injecting deal context at the start of every session because Claude doesn't remember the last call. That's real work… work that grows as your playbook evolves and falls apart quietly when it doesn't.

    GTM Heroes is the alternative to managing all of that yourself. Your Brand Intelligence (ICP, sales methodology, competitive library, proof library) lives in the platform, not in a skill file you last touched six weeks ago. Every prospect gets a behavioral profile from the HBX Relationship Lens, not from whatever you managed to stuff into the context window. Every deliverable: call outline, discovery questions, case study, battlecard, pitch deck, ROI calculator… all personalized to that prospect's archetype automatically.

    The GTM Heroes MCP brings all of it into Claude Cowork. So you're still working in Claude. You're just not starting from scratch every time.

    Most sales reps who try to build this themselves in Claude end up with something that looks like personalization and functions like spray-and-pray. The name and title change. The behavioral read doesn't. That's the gap GTM Heroes closes.
